### Configuration file

*Disclaimer!* Configuration file is supported only on Unix operating systems and isn't supported on Windows.

Using the command line interface, you will have an option to declare the `node URL` to send commands to as illustrated below:

```bash
$ remme account get-balance \
--address=1120076ecf036e857f42129b58303bcf1e03723764a1702cbe98529802aad8514ee3cf \
--node-url=node-genesis-testnet.remme.io
```

You shouldn't declare `node URL` every time when you execute a command, use configuration file instead. Configuration file
is required to be named `.remme-core-cli.yml` and located in the home directory (`~/`).

The configuration file have an optional section to declare `node URL` to send commands to:

```bash
node-url: node-genesis-testnet.remme.io
```

Try it out by downloading the example of the configuration file to the home directory.

```bash
$ curl -L https://git.io/fj3Mi > ~/.remme-core-cli.yml
```

### Account

Get balance of the account by its address — ``remme account get-balance``:

| Arguments | Type | Required | Description |
| :-------: | :----: | :-------: | ------------------------------------ |
| address | String | Yes | Account address to get a balance by. |
| node-url | String | No | Node URL to apply a command to. |

```bash
$ remme account get-balance \
--address=1120076ecf036e857f42129b58303bcf1e03723764a1702cbe98529802aad8514ee3cf \
--node-url=node-genesis-testnet.remme.io
{
"result": {
"balance": 368440.0
}
}
```

Transfer tokens to address — ``remme account transfer-tokens``:

| Arguments | Type | Required | Description |
| :---------: | :-----: | :-------: | ---------------------------------------------- |
| private-key | String | Yes | Account's private key to transfer tokens from. |
| address-to | String | Yes | Account address to transfer tokens to. |
| amount | Integer | Yes | Amount to transfer. |
| node-url | String | No | Node URL to apply a command to. |

```bash
$ remme account transfer-tokens \
--private-key=1067b42e24b4c533706f7c6e62278773c8ec7bf9e78bf570e9feb58ba8274acc \
--address-to=112007d71fa7e120c60fb392a64fd69de891a60c667d9ea9e5d9d9d617263be6c20202 \
--amount=1000 \
--node-url=node-genesis-testnet.remme.io
{
"result": {
"batch_identifier": "aac64d7b10be4b93b8c345b5eca1dc870c6b3905485e48a0ca5f58928a88a42b7a404abb4f1027e973314cca95379b1ef375358ad1661d0964c1ded4c212810f"
}
}
```
